McNulty is quick to add however, that such rapid and large growth happens in specially managed waters stocked with tigers. We’ve also had tigers grow up to 15 pounds.” “In one Arkansas pond that was managed carefully for bass, tigers grew to 6.8-pounds in just two years. “In a well-managed pond setting, tiger bass grow two pounds per year,” says McNulty. McNulty says Tennessee and North Carolina lakes are putting in tiger bass, and he’s confident the fish will prove superior to native fish for their size and ease of being caught. The hybrid tiger bass is touted to have the best traits of both sub-species-bigger and faster growing than native fish, plus more aggressive than Florida bass. The state actually tried stocking Florida-strain bass in the lake more than 40 years ago but their efforts were unsuccessful. Grand Lake is not considered optimal habitat for warm-water strained Florida bass because it’s too far north for that species to thrive. Fishery managers believe that tiger bass will grow faster and bigger in the lake than the native bigmouths. Tiger bass are a hybrid strain of first-generation Florida bass crossed with northern bass, and almost 100,000 of them have been stocked in Oklahoma’s Grand Lake O’ The Cherokees, which is a 46,500-acre body of water near Tulsa. American Sport Fish Hatchery SHAREĪ strain of aggressive hybrid bass, called tiger bass, are being stocked in one of the country’s most popular bass fishing lakes in the hopes that the fishery will start growing more trophy-sized fish.
